Steve Whittaker 13 goals clear in Bob Brodie Trophy table

Steve Whittaker (red) is just one short of 40 goals. Picture: Edryd Jones
Steve Whittaker of Cemaes Bay now has a 13-goal lead in the 2019-20 Bob Brodie Trophy standings.
Whittaker, who won the competition also as a Cemaes player in 2014-15 with 42 goals, is well on his way to passing that total as his five against Llandegfan last weekend moved him up to 39.
Justin Williams recently became the third player to pass the 20-goals mark this season with a double for Trearddur Bay Bulls.
The annual competition for the leading goalscorer in Anglesey senior football is now in its ninth season and commemorates Bob, a former manager and player on the island, who sadly passed away in 2011.
Since then, there have been five Anglesey League and three Welsh Alliance winners of the golden boot, with the holder of the record for the most goals going to James Ryan, who netted 72 for Caergybi last year.
